Jim Younger page

 

Jim Younger is the author of “High John the Conqueror”. Jim Younger was born in 1950 in Elephant and Castle, London, although his family originally came from Scotland. He was taught to read at an early age. Jim Younger first got into music when his family bought him an accordion. He was taught the accordion by the same woman who taught Tommy Steele guitar. From the accordion, Jim has graduated onto other musical instruments, such as the fiddle, mandolin, guitar, and the concertina. Jim toured as a musician in his early 20s, and has also worked as a clerk in a urological supplies company (selling testicular implants, amongst other products), as a teacher in further and adult education for 13 years, and as a government official.
